Ticket: Crumbline staging — order-cutoff rule firing at the wrong time

Hey, quick one before the release cut. The bakery order-cutoff rule on staging is rejecting orders at 2pm instead of 6pm because the env got copied from the old Millbrook pilot config. While fixing the timezone var, I noticed the cutoff service also can't talk to the scheduling API — its auth secret never made it into the new file. Timezone fix is already pushed. Please paste the scheduler secret on the line right after this note.

secret setting of tajof-bahif: COURIER_KEY3=65d

Action item from the Brightloom build outage: the agent fleet drifted up to ninety seconds apart, which caused artifact timestamps to appear in the future and broke cache invalidation across the Quillport pipeline. Tamsin will deploy a fleet-wide time-sync sidecar and add a pre-build skew check that fails fast rather than producing corrupt caches. We also need agreed thresholds so alerts fire before builds break, not after. For discussion at sync, the proposed defaults are as follows.

constants for kaduf-hadup:
QUOTAS = {
    "zorath": 2,
    "ralael": 5,
}

# Break-Glass: BounceHerd Processor

BounceHerd parses bounce notifications and updates suppression lists. Normal access goes through the Kestrel IAM roles. If IAM is down and bounces are queuing past the 2-hour SLA, break-glass applies. Procedure: notify the duty lead, open an incident, then unlock the emergency operator account. All break-glass use is audited weekly. The recovery passphrase for the emergency account follows below.

vault phrase of yaguf-hahaf = druath-holix